About This Role

Provide excellent and efficient customer service to VWR customers by performing preventive maintenance, IQ/OQ/PV, troubleshooting, repair, and calibration to analytical instruments. This role involves traveling to customer sites, training customers on equipment use, and documenting repairs and improvements.

Responsibilities

  • Provide preventive maintenance, IQ/OQ/PV, troubleshooting, repair, and calibration to analytical instruments (HPLC, GC, Spectrophotometer, electronic, and mechanical equipment)
  • Install and train customers in the equipment use at customer sites
  • Travel throughout the territory to provide technical expertise
  • Document and report all repairs and product failures, providing recommendations on equipment and improvements
  • Help with the development of preventative maintenance procedures, IQ, OQ and PQ for the division
  • Execute sequence of testing and calibration program for instruments and equipment according to specifications
  • Diagnose equipment failures and repair per manufacturers guidelines
  • Perform preventative and corrective maintenance of test apparatus and peripheral equipment
  • Confers with clients, group leader, and other technical workers to assist with equipment installation, maintenance, and repairs techniques
  • Analyze and convert test data, using mathematical formulas, and report results and proposed modifications
  • Set up test equipment and conduct tests on instruments and equipment
  • Disassemble and reassemble instruments and equipment, using hand tools, and inspect for defects
  • Consult with clients on a regular basis regarding usage, placement and potential future needs of the equipment
  • Recommend corrective actions to the customer when needed
  • Maintain technical skills through ongoing manufacturer’s certification and continuing education
